About the job Production Technician (8 hours shift) | Chemical MNC | Tuas

  • Responsible for maintaining feedstock to the unit.
  • Responsible for proper and representative sampling throughout the production run.
  • Ensures uniform packing throughout production run.
  • Participates in safety and first aid programs conducted at the plant and maintain high standard of safety consciousness.
  • Ensure good housekeeping within Control room/production plant area.
  • Attends safety meetings and regularly makes safety suggestions.
  • Observes safety rules and regulations, identify potential hazards in workplace and report unsafe conditions and act.
  • Execute and support all ISO SYSTEMS assigned duties.
  • Performs and assumes other duties and responsibilities as may be required by the Production Shift Supervisor.

Requirements:

  • Minimum a GCE O level and 3 years industrial experience
  • Must be familiar with process control parameters for catalyst manufacturing and regeneration activities.
  • Must be able to perform in process QC tests (LOI, Length check, Carbon/sulfur analysis, PSD check, etc)
  • Any other duties as assigned
  • Possess certification in Supervisory course, First Aid Courses,, Safety Committee Members training course, Forklift Drivers Course, Work at Height for Supervisor, SIC Manhole for Supervisor is an advantage
  • Willing to work at Tuas on 8 hours rotating shift.
